Output 59583395b7ec430a94c2054461b314102af07d3bbd9080eaba67bf72088820c3:1

value
19927430
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ea600dfd24ab44e35444a62d2cd530c97e647e28 OP_EQUALVERIFY OP_CHECKSIG
address
1NNGBt9ysuwWR6SXSmznFnjzBfffa5UFQK
transaction
59583395b7ec430a94c2054461b314102af07d3bbd9080eaba67bf72088820c3
spent
true